Output 14d84882025870f65c954873ddb71d7225e2155b0782118bf198e0e61dbe392e:0

value
19454636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ce1ba386d70565b900ce263b4de6d12ee5ed40 OP_EQUAL
address
39L8v6eAqbPNMn6XgMnqZFfNeqtwrZCo4r
transaction
14d84882025870f65c954873ddb71d7225e2155b0782118bf198e0e61dbe392e
spent
true